NetApp Launches EF50 and EF80 Storage Systems for AI and HPC Workloads
Event summary
- NetApp introduced the EF50 and EF80 storage systems on March 17, 2026, targeting AI, HPC, and transactional databases.
- The new models offer over 110GBps read throughput and 55GBps write throughput, a 250% improvement over previous generations.
- Systems support parallel file systems like Lustre and BeeGFS for high-performance workloads.
- NetApp claims the EF-Series delivers 63.7GBps per KW power efficiency with 1.5PB storage in 2U.
